There is always a heaven above heaven.
Those words echoed in my head once again as I reminisced about the past. My mother was a staunch advocate of obeying the stronger and abusing the weak. It shouldn't come as a surprise really. In our world, everything revolves around survival of the fittest. Humans slaughtering each other for rare plants and materials, beasts clawing and ripping at each other to get at the other's magic stone, even the plants strangle each other to collect more nutrition from the ground or light from the sun.
It wasn't a surprise to see my mother disappear one day, leaving behind her kits. It also wasn't a surprise that all of them started a bloody fight for the leader position.
Mother would disappear for months at time to come back with a new litter, filling up the numbers the weaklings left.
I decided I wanted none of it. I didn't want the power struggle, I didn't want to fight for the rest of my life to climb mountains of corpses. An infinite meat grinder for power, pushing away happiness to a later point in life to get through suffering. So I just left for the wider world.
I was part of a rather common breed of beastfox. Like the cultivators in the world are separated into different realms of power, so are we separated by ranks and evolutions. For human cultivators the realms are always split into nine ranks, after passing each rank they are finally able to break through their limitations to reach the next power realm. To make it even more complicated, they have three different cultivation systems. One to cultivate the body, one to cultivate their mana and the last to cultivate their soul.
The names of each realm? They don't matter. Believe me, every few years people come up with new realm descriptions when other people finally reach the perceived end realm, only to be surprised by even more ranks. There is always a heaven above heaven. The human ranks aren't as important as having a general overview of their might is. So I summarized them to novice, apprentice, adept, expert, master.
Monsters have similar realms but we focus on overall cultivation. Collecting mana passively or actively trains all three disciplines the humans pursue in their craze to reach ultimate power. Each new realm allows us to evolve into a higher state of being. Some beasts are able to take human forms earlier than others of their race. Fox beasts are usually able to take up human form at the adept level, ironically allowing us to become even stronger by stealing human fighting techniques and spells.

"There you are, you lazy floofball. I found the blistered thousand year old twin ginseng you told me about."
My inner musings were interrupted by a shaggy black haired individual. Dirt and scratches matted his body, doing nothing to distract from his piercing gaze and blue eyes. He looked malnourished and shorter for a human his age, which was completely understandable with a tragic backstory as his.
Growing up as an orphaned child, barely surviving on roots and berries, his life turned around for the first time when he was accepted by the noble family of his region at the age of four. During testing his cultivation potential was at the level of a once in ten thousand years genius. With clear and strong neutral spirit roots, he was able to train in any cultivation method to train his mana.
Life was a lot better after that, he trained a lot, becoming stronger by leaps and bounds. He was picked as the favourite of the lord, who even betrothed his own daughter to him at the prospects of his future. Of course I wouldn't be here in the wilderness with him if that was all there was to his story.
When he was nine, a noble brat from a different city came to visit, to strike up better relations with the local lord. Without rhyme or reason, the brat decided he didn't like how the lord's daughter looked at him once and started shouting. "You imbecile, don't you know who I am? You have seen Mt. Tai but have no eyes. Give me face and I'll only cripple both your arms and cultivation but leave your body intact. Never appear before this jade beauty again."
Said jade beauty, his betrothed was confused by the interaction but before she could blink, it was all over as shouting filled the room. The noble brat indeed broke both his arms and crippled his cultivation, tainting his clear spirit roots. The normal reaction of the lord should have been to admonish the noble brat and throw him out, but as a ruler of a region he couldn't cry over spilt milk. Demanding huge concessions in their trade agreements, he pushed forth to get an amazing deal for his region to prosper at the cost of someone already broken. Brutal and heartless some might say, pragmatic others might counter.
Advertisement
With an added bonus of rare high level magic beast cores in exchange for banishing his once son in law, he healed his arms as an apology, before kicking him out and banishing him from his household.
That's where I came into the picture. Seeing the potential of a tragic backstory as the main character screamed for vengeance, I quickly sidled up to him in the position as infinitely wise councilor and sage beast. Will he find out one day that I am a fraud? Possibly. Will he take revenge and off me after finding out? I doubt it. It's in both his and mine best interest to make him powerful. He will have the main characters heaven defying luck, which will rub off on me and of course I'll make him share the resources he finds. As a wise sage beast I'll be his guide. Let him do the heavy lifting while I'll enjoy the peaceful sunrays.
I turned my head towards the youth again to see him tapping his food in impatience. Good, he got used to waiting for my input. "Well done boy, we collected enough for your medicinal bath. You only need to collect the Fiery Yang Flower and the Moonlight Devourer Yin Shroom. One grows in places where lots of sunlight gathers and I'll help you find that one.
The other one grows in most caves with an opening towards the sky, it loves to absorb moonlight which is nourishing for it's growth." I rumbled lazily and yawned hard enough to crack my jaws.
Do those things exist? Probably, I mean stuff like that always exists, even if it has a different name. He's also the main character, he will stumble upon it accidentally, then get woven into some silly life or death conflict and barely escape with his life and rare material intact. I looked him over again and rubbed my face against my paw. "Come here and lie down on the ground." Like usual he lies down and closes his eyes. An old folktale in my past talked about healing powers of cats and dogs. Licking wounds was seen as a way to accelerate their healing. As a fox beast looking like a mixture of cat and dog I decided it was close enough.
Stretching lazily I trotted towards the downed youth, licking the deepest and worst of his wounds. With his spirit root tainted I told him he'd have to cultivate in either body refinement or soul refinement.
I still remember his excitement about being able to train again and become strong enough to get his revenge.
As is usual with genius characters, even vague hints help them breakthrough to new level!. That means I'm able to vaguely describe and do things and they always turn out to be true enough.
Slight subterfuge and being vague to hide the truth. The truth? That behind my wise persona I'm probably even more clueless than him.
"That tickles." He giggled as I licked his last wound.
"Remember to do your core strength training again before you search for the Icy Yin Shroom Of Life And Death." I said, walking to my favourite spot of sunlight.
"Wasn't it a Moonlight Devourer Yin Shroom?" He mumbled so lightly, that if I wasn't a monster I wouldn't have heard.
"Yes, those too. Whichever you find first, either will work." I rolled up in a cozy sleeping position. "I thought I'd mention the second one to help heighten the chances of finding a fitting material." I yawned once more and closed my eyes. I knew I was safe here and could sleep in peace till he wakes me up the next time.
